The nonabelian bar resolution

Abstract

The theory of parity quasi-complexes (PQC) is developed, preparing a set up for defining derived functors using resolutions in the nonabelian case. A homotopy structure on the category of PQC is defined, yielding a 2-category structure. The nonabelian homology functor factors through the corresponding homotopy category. Following the relative homological algebra approach, resolutions are defined as PQC having parity contracting homotopies in a suitable category. A canonical non-abelian PQC resolution for groups is defined.
